D-Day Paratroopers: The British, The Canadians, The French (2004) By Jean Bouchery & Phillippe Charbonnier

 

The very first ground actions linked to the D-Day in France were fought by the 'Red Berets', the famous British and Canadian paratroopers of the 6th Airborne Division dropped over the Caen region, and also by the lesser-known French SAS who jumped over Brittany the same day to fight a guerilla war.

This book offers every detail of these elite soldiers, uniforms, equipment, badges and emblems - all illustrated in full colour
